Goat Weed is a popular over-the-counter herbal supplement. It is also known by its scientific name Epicedium or common names Rowdy Lamb Herb, Brainwork or Yin Yang Hugo in Chinese. Goat Weed is a perennial herb that flowers in the spring. The flowers have four petals, and the flower heads have a spider-like appearance. The supplement was first used in ancient China as an ingredient in herbal medicine. The leaves of the plant contain many beneficial compounds.
